I’ve had my pro s for just over a week now so i’ve only shot 3 rolls with it and only developed 2. The first one i developed, the spacing was a little inconsistent but nothing overlapped and i got all 10 frames. but the frames on the second one, which i shot exactly like i did the first, are all spaced super far apart so i ended up only getting 8 pictures. it’s also strange bc they aren’t inconsistently far apart, the gaps are uniform, and i’m assuming the film back isn’t supposed to leave 1 1/2 inch gaps between exposures. anyway, if anyone has any advice on whether they’ve encountered this issue or how i could solve it i’d really appreciate it!
 
Have a look here:
Frame Spacing Changes from Roll to Roll

Since all this is new to you(?), inconsistent spacing just might be due to your loading technique--right and tight one roll#1, not so much on roll#2?

Mamiya RB film inserts aren't fragile. That and the fact one roll was OK but another mis-spaced suggest loading issues. Assuming you're shooting 120 in 120 insert?
